Understanding the IELTS Academic Certificate: A Comprehensive Guide

The International English Language Testing System (IELTS) is a globally acknowledged English language proficiency test for non-native English speakers. It is commonly accepted by universities, employers, and migration authorities in lots of nations, especially in the UK, Australia, Canada, and New Zealand. The IELTS Academic test is particularly created for trainees who want to study at the undergraduate or postgraduate levels in an English-speaking environment. This article offers a detailed summary of the IELTS Academic certificate, including its structure, scoring, and the advantages of getting this credential.

What is the IELTS Academic Test?

The IELTS Academic test is one of the two main variations of the IELTS exam, the other being the IELTS General Training test. The Academic variation is tailored for people who plan to look for higher education or professional registration in an English-speaking country. The test evaluates the prospect's capability to understand and utilize academic English in a range of contexts, consisting of lectures, seminars, and written assignments.

Structure of the IELTS Academic Test

The IELTS Academic test consists of 4 sections: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. Each area is developed to evaluate different aspects of English language proficiency.

  1. Listening (30 minutes)

    • The Listening area includes 4 tape-recorded passages, ranging from monologues to discussions, followed by 40 concerns. The passages are generally set in everyday social contexts and academic settings.
    • Abilities Assessed: Understanding primary ideas, particular information, and the speaker's mindset or opinion.
  2. Reading (60 minutes)

    • The Reading area includes 3 long texts, which might be detailed, factual, or discursive. The texts are drawn from books, journals, publications, and newspapers.
    • Abilities Assessed: Reading for essence, main points, detail, and comprehending logical arguments.
  3. Composing (60 minutes)

    • The Writing area consists of two tasks:
      • Task 1: Candidates are asked to explain, summarize, or discuss information presented in a graph, table, chart, or diagram. They must compose a minimum of 150 words.
      • Task 2: Candidates are asked to compose an essay in reaction to a perspective, argument, or problem. They need to write at least 250 words.
    • Abilities Assessed: Writing for a purpose, utilizing appropriate tone and design, and organizing concepts coherently.
  4. Speaking (11-14 minutes)

    • The Speaking section is an in person interview with an inspector. It consists of three parts:
      • Part 1: Introduction and interview (4-5 minutes)
      • Part 2: Long turn (3-4 minutes), where the prospect speaks about a provided subject
      • Part 3: Discussion (4-5 minutes), where the candidate goes over more abstract problems related to the subject in Part 2

Scoring and Band Scores

The IELTS Academic test is scored on a scale of 0 to 9, with 9 being the highest. Each area (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king) is scored individually, and the general band score is the average of these four scores. The ratings are reported in half-band increments.

  • Band 9: Expert user
  • Band 8: Very excellent user
  • Band 7: Good user
  • Band 6: Competent user
  • Band 5: Modest user
  • Band 4: Limited user
  • Band 3: Extremely limited user
  • Band 2: Intermittent user
  • Band 1: Non-user
  • Band 0: Did not attempt the test

Benefits of the IELTS Academic Certificate

  1. University Admissions:

    • Many universities and colleges in English-speaking countries require an IELTS Academic certificate as evidence of English efficiency. An excellent score can substantially improve a trainee's application and increase their possibilities of approval.
  2. Professional Registration:

    • Certain expert bodies and regulative organizations require an IELTS Academic certificate for registration or licensing. This is particularly relevant for fields such as medicine, law, and engineering.
  3. Immigration:

    • Many countries use the IELTS Academic test as part of their immigration processes. A high score can assist individuals satisfy the language requirements for visa applications and irreversible residency.
  4. Employment Opportunities:

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1: How long is the IELTS Academic test?

  • The overall test period is 2 hours and 45 minutes. The Listening area is 30 minutes, the Reading area is 60 minutes, the Writing area is 60 minutes, and the Speaking area is 11-14 minutes.

Q2: How is the IELTS Academic test scored?

  • The test is scored on a scale of 0 to 9, with 9 being the greatest. Each area (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king) is scored separately, and the general band score is the average of these four ratings.

Q3: How long are IELTS ratings legitimate?

  • IELTS ratings are valid for two years from the date of the test. However, some organizations might have their own policies concerning the credibility of ratings.

Q4: Can I retake the IELTS Academic test?
